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Cape dune mole rat | Varzea Thrush |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Aves (Birds)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Passeriformes (Songbirds) |
| Family | Bathyergidae | Turdidae |
| Genus | Bathyergus | Turdus |
| Species | Bathyergus suillus | Turdus sanchezorum |
Evolutionary Relationship
Cape dune mole rat and Varzea Thrush share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
